The state advisory council likely to be formed in Jammu and Kashmir union territory to be headed by Syed Altaf Bukhari, the Apni Party chief is likely to have 10 members with five each from the BJP and the JKAP (Jammu Kashmir Apni Party).
According to the sources, the council will be headed by the Chief Councilor, Altaf Bukhari; with G H Mir as Councilor and Usman Majid, Ashraf Mir and Rafi Mir representing North, Central and Soutn Kashmirareas respectively.
The council will also have former Jammu Mayor Kavinder Gupta as deputy councilor-Jammu, former deputy chief minister Nirmal Singh as councilor from Kathua-Samba, Sunil Kumar Sharma as Councilor from Ramban-Kishtwar, Rajinder Raina as councilor from Rajouri-Poonch and Ajay Nanda as councilor from Reasi-Udhampur, the sources revealed.
